Mortgage Servicing Data Analyst

Remote, USA Full-time Posted 2026-06-18

Mortgage Servicing Data Analyst

Location: Remote Department: Mortgage Servicing Reports To: Senior Vice President of Servicing

Position Overview

We are seeking an experienced Mortgage Servicing Data Analyst to support servicing portfolio management, subservicer oversight, and strategic initiatives related to servicing retention and monetization of the servicing portfolio. This role will be responsible for developing data-driven solutions, analytics, dashboards, and reporting that support servicing operations, executive decision-making, and portfolio strategy.

The ideal candidate will have deep experience in mortgage servicing data, strong knowledge of MSP and hands-on experience with modern data and analytics tools including Snowflake, Power BI, Retool, Python, and JavaScript. This role will serve as a key contributor in leveraging servicing data to improve portfolio performance, strengthen subservicer oversight, and identify opportunities to increase servicing retention and portfolio value.

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ain data solutions and analytics to support mortgage servicing portfolio management
  • Build reporting and analytics for subservicer oversight, including operational performance, compliance metrics, and service level tracking
  • Design and maintain dashboards, scorecards, and executive reporting using Power BI and other business intelligence tools
  • Analyze servicing portfolio performance including delinquency, runoff, prepayment speeds, recapture, retention, and portfolio trends
  • Support strategies related to servicing retention, recapture, and monetization of the servicing portfolio
  • Extract, transform, and analyze data from MSP and enterprise data warehouse platforms
  • Develop automated reporting and data workflows using Snowflake, Python, Retool, and JavaScript
  • Partner with servicing, finance, compliance, and technology teams to define data requirements and reporting needs
  • Identify trends, risks, and opportunities within the servicing portfolio and present findings to management
  • Support ad hoc analysis, strategic initiatives, and executive reporting related to servicing operations and portfolio performance

Required Qualifications

  • Minimum 10 years of experience working in a mortgage servicing environment
  • Strong working knowledge of MSP (Mortgage Servicing Platform – formerly LPS)
  • Experience working with servicing portfolio data, reporting, and analytics
  • Proficiency with:
    • Snowflake
    • Power BI
    • Retool
    • Python
    • JavaScript
  • Understanding of mortgage servicing processes including boarding, payments, escrow, investor reporting, default servicing, and loss mitigation
  • Experience building dashboards, reporting packages, and data-driven business insights
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ills
  • Ability to translate business needs into data solutions and reporting tools

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with subservicer oversight reporting and scorecards
  • Experience with servicing retention and recapture analytics
  • Experience supporting servicing portfolio strategy or MSR portfolio management
  • Experience working in a data warehouse environment and supporting data governance initiatives
  • Experience presenting analytics and insights to senior management and executives
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Data Analytics, Information Systems, Computer Science, Business, or related field

Position Summary

This role is ideal for a servicing professional with strong technical and analytical skills who can bridge mortgage servicing operations, data analytics, and portfolio strategy. The Mortgage Servicing Data Analyst will play a key role in improving servicing oversight, portfolio performance, and the overall value of the servicing portfolio through data-driven decision making.
